CPI-M leads in Tripura
 The ruling CPI-M Friday took early lead over the Congress in the two Lok Sabha seats in Left-ruled Tripura, officials said here.
 
 Forest and Rural Development Minister Jitendra Choudhury was leading by 1,500 votes over Sachitra Debbarma of Congress in East Tripura seat.
 
 In the Tripura West, trade union leader Sankar Prasad Datta was ahead by 1,450 votes over the Congress.
 
 In all 25 candidates contested the two Lok Sabha election in Tripura.
